Finding Text

Criteria: The Institution must verify that the student with Verification code V4 or V5 has a high school completion status and has signed an Identity of education purpose statement. Condition: For one of the five student files tested that required verification of high school completion and a signed Identity of education statement of the total 49 students tested who received financial aid during FY23, the verification process was not documented. Cause: Weak internal control processes over required verification for students. Effect: For students with verification codes V4 or V5, the University failed to maintain the student’s signed Identity of educational purpose statement. Questioned costs: $7,947 Perspective information: See table below: Identification of repeat findings: Not a repeat finding. Recommendation: The University should work with the Financial Aid Director to determine the root cause of why students were not verified properly and develop corrective action as soon as possible to avoid any further issues.
